Maine Code § 11-10-104

Transition provision on change of requirement of filing
Open in Lexace · Ask the AI about this section
A security interest for the perfection of which filing or the taking of possession was required under
the old code and which attached prior to the effective date of public law, 1977, chapter 526, but was
not perfected shall be deemed perfected on the effective date of public law, 1977, chapter 526, if the
new code permits perfection without filing or authorizes filing in the office or offices where a prior
ineffective filing was made. [PL 1977, c. 586 (NEW).]
